Web23 sep. 2024 · As a general guide, a flat roof installation in 2024 could cost: Around £40-50 per square metre for a torch-on flat roof (felt roof) Around £80 per square metre … Web14 jul. 2024 · Installing a flat roof can cost between $4 and $13 a square foot (12" x 12") and $40 to $130 a roofing square (100 square feet). So you can spend $4,000 to $13,000 on a 1,000 square foot home, depending on materials. WebFlat roofs require constant maintenance of their drainage systems to avoid leaking. While pitched roofs are more expensive, cheaper and less frequent repairs compensates for this. This is especially true is the roof is covered in high-quality natural slate, with a lifespan of over 100 years and no need for any maintenance. WebFlat Roof Joists. The most common flat roof joist sizes tend to be 150 x 50mm, 175 x 50mm and 200 x 50mm. The spacing will depend on the span and loads, but usually we can see flat roof joist spacing between 400mm and 600mm centres.
